'Shirley zips into her skin-tight school uniform, which on the
outside looks something like a ski suit. The lining of the suit in
fact contains cabling that makes the suit a communication system
and there are pressure pads where the suit touches skin that give a
sense of touch. Next, she sits astride something that is a bit like
a motorbike, except that it has no wheels and is attached firmly to
the floor. Her feet fit on to something similar to a brake and
accelerator and her gloved hands hold onto handlebars. She shouts,
"I'm off to school, Dad". Her father, who is taking time out from
his teleworking, begins to remind her that the family are going
teleshopping in the virtual city later in the day, but it is too
late, his daughter has already donned her school helmet. She is no
longer in the real world of her real home, she is in the virtual
world of her virtual school.' Is this the shape of the future of
education? This book presents a vision of what will happen to
education and training as information technology develops. The
argument is simple. To prepare people for life in an information
society they need to be taught with the technology of an
information society. But what shape will that take? Can the
classroom as we know it - a communications system which has been in
place for four thousand years - be replaced? The authors argue that
through the development of telecommunications for telelearning a
genuine revolution in education is in the making. The book
describes how, through the convergence of a cluster of new
technologies including virtual reality, artificial intelligence,
nanotechnology and the superhighways of telecommunications, a new
educational paradigm will emerge in the form of a virtual class.
Teachers, trainers and educators who worry about how best to
prepare students for life in an ever-changing world will find much
inspiration in this engagingly written and jargon-free book
